  r77218 | mark.dickinson | 2010-01-01 17:27:30 +0000 (Fri, 01 Jan 2010) | 5 lines

  Issue #5080: turn the DeprecationWarning from float arguments passed
  to integer PyArg_Parse* format codes into a TypeError.  Add a
  DeprecationWarning for floats passed with the 'L' format code, which
  didn't previously have a warning.

 C-API
 -----
 
+- Issue #5080: The argument parsing functions PyArg_ParseTuple,
+  PyArg_ParseTupleAndKeywords, PyArg_VaParse,
+  PyArg_VaParseTupleAndKeywords and PyArg_Parse now raise a
+  DeprecationWarning for float arguments passed with the 'L' format
+  code.  This will become a TypeError in a future version of Python,
+  to match the behaviour of the other integer format codes.
+
